Two voices in the frame: Dragon Claw and Sonic Strike
The card’s attacks offer a telling contrast that’s echoed in the artwork’s balance of calm and chaos. Dragon Claw requires Water and Fighting energy plus a colorless one, delivering 120 damage. On the table, this feels like a disciplined, tactical approach—enough to pressure a weary opponent's active Pokémon without overcommitting. In the painting, this could be read as a precise slash across the arena, a moment of calculated aggression that keeps your opponent honest. The visual emphasis on the blade-bright edge mirrors the attack’s clean, dependable tempo. 💎
Then comes Sonic Strike: Water, Fighting, Fighting, and Colorless energy, discarding 3 Energy to deal a staggering 220 damage to a single opponent’s Pokémon. The effect text even calls out not applying Weakness and Resistance to Benched Pokémon, a reminder that the hit lands with surgical precision across the active target. This is where the artwork’s energy lines—depicting gusts and shockwaves—feel earned: a full-field shift that arrives only after you’ve invested in the setup. Astral Radiance and the expanded playfield
- Set context: Garchomp V hails from Astral Radiance (swsh10). The set is known for weaving legendary motifs into modern gameplay, expanding strategic options across the Expanded format.
- Rarity and finish: This is an Ultra Rare holo card, with a shiny foil treatment that catches the light from every angle, perfect for display and for the intensified glare of tournament lighting.
- Stage and type: A Basic Dragon-type Pokémon, a reassuring anchor in many decks that rely on early presence and late-game power.
- HP and versatility: With 200 HP, it presents a sturdy frontline that can weather hits while you assemble the energy you need for Sonic Strike.
- Legal context: Regulation Mark F; in this card, expanded play is supported, while standard play might not include this exact snapshot depending on rotation windows.

Collecting, pricing, and a collector’s perspective
From a market perspective, Garchomp V maintains interest as part of the Astral Radiance lineup. CardMarket data shows a current average price around 0.99 EUR, with fluctuations that hint at a niche but stable demand for holo rares from this set. The “low” price tag sits near 0.25 EUR, illustrating that supply is accessible for players building out a deck on a budget, yet the holo finish and the card’s raw power keep it attractive for collectors who chase high-HP dragons and finishers with meaningful attack costs. The card’s expanded-legal status broadens its appeal to a wider player base, especially those who favor the synergy of Water and Fighting energies with big-discard strategies. 💎
